Transaction 32c672fd64edde32d7999894fe2ec09bb50eed4e7d5124510a9ee0615a815e26
2 Input
2 Outputs
- 32c672fd64edde32d7999894fe2ec09bb50eed4e7d5124510a9ee0615a815e26:0
- 32c672fd64edde32d7999894fe2ec09bb50eed4e7d5124510a9ee0615a815e26:1
value 1028643
address 13pnnVM81h11jErZo9ZDY3djwCH8MKgCHh
value 1017804
address 15sABkvn8xx2AZMsCZAKwL4nZez7Wim7Db